Mahatma Gandhi's vision of India included establishing Hindi as the national language. He had said that without a national language, any nation becomes mute. At the first World Hindi Conference held in Nagpur (January 10-14, 1975), a resolution was passed to recognize Hindi as an official language in the United Nations and to establish an International Hindi University with its headquarters in Wardha. At the second World Hindi Conference held in Mauritius in August 1976, it was decided to establish a World Hindi Center in Mauritius to coordinate Hindi activities worldwide.
